Debian8.3 test/sid安装搜狗输入法,缺少fonts-droid

稳定版的用户就不要看了,稳定版还是有这个包的,但是test和sid用户仓库里没有这个包,需要自己手动下载。

我用的是debian8.3 testing分支,这是我安装的步骤。

第一步安装:输入 sudo dpkg -i sogoupinyin_2.0.0.0068_amd64.deb

这一步是强行安装,安装不出意外会失败,但会让系统知道输入法依赖哪些包。

第二步:输入 sudo apt-get -f install

这一步是解决大部分的依赖,同时输入法会被卸载,这一步会提示源里面找不到fonts-droid这个包,即使你用指令也没用,因为测试源和sid源把这个包去掉

了,这个包太老了,debian8.3稳定版的就不要担心,这个包在仓库里还是有的。

接下来我们就到debian的官网去下,链接在这里,自己对照着去下载。

packages.debian.org/search?keywords=fonts-droid

我的是8.3版本,所以下了 fonts-droid_4.4.4r2-6_all.deb 这个包。

接下来执行 sudo dpkg -i fonts-droid_4.4.4r2-6_all.deb

再执行 sudo dpkg -i sogoupinyin_2.0.0.0068_amd64.deb 就可以了。

感谢楼主分享
我的做法是解开 sogoupinyin*.deb,修改 DEBIAN/control 将 fonts-droid 的依赖移除,再重新打包安装。使用未见异常。

这样做的理由是 forum.ubuntu.org.cn/viewtopic.php?f=8&t=462603
所以我不想安装 fonts-droid :wink:

[quote=“vickycq”]感谢楼主分享
我的做法是解开 sogoupinyin*.deb,修改 DEBIAN/control 将 fonts-droid 的依赖移除,再重新打包安装。使用未见异常。

这样做的理由是 forum.ubuntu.org.cn/viewtopic.php?f=8&t=462603
所以我不想安装 fonts-droid :wink:[/quote]

卧槽,太强了。

装了sougou之后好像会添加一堆 ubuntu的源,但是soucelist里面并没有,有人知道怎么去掉这些源吗

sudo ls -al /etc/apt/sources.list.d
看看有沒有

[quote=“vickycq”]感谢楼主分享
我的做法是解开 sogoupinyin*.deb,修改 DEBIAN/control 将 fonts-droid 的依赖移除,再重新打包安装。使用未见异常。

这样做的理由是 forum.ubuntu.org.cn/viewtopic.php?f=8&t=462603
所以我不想安装 fonts-droid :wink:[/quote]

试着用层主说的方法重新打包,安装过后果然一切正常,非常感谢! :laughing:

[quote=“poloshiao”]

sudo ls -al /etc/apt/sources.list.d
看看有沒有[/quote]

果然有! 感谢! :sunglasses:

这个真不错,记下了